I have a 2018 4046r, 50.5 hours. Yesterday I noticed a small (2" diameter) puddle of oil on the workshop floor beneath the engine. Upon raising the hood I noticed a rather thin but extensive film of what appeared to be oil across the underside of the hood, in the radiator compartment, and on the front grill. It appears to be originating from what I can only assume is the air intake. Attached are images. Are there any circumstances under which this would be normal/expected? I've never seen this on other tractors, but this is the first I've owned with the new emission control measures, and I wanted to make sure it didn't have some convoluted relationship to that. The first regen cycle was just completed at 50 hours earlier this week. Just wanted to check with the forum for an independent opinion before taking it back to my dealer.

isn't the hydraulic oil cooler in that area. definitely not normal. I would start by washinbg it all off and then running it a little to see if you can spot the leak. may just be a fitting that needs to be tightened.
